President Donald Trump said Monday that Iranians want to hear the United States bombing Iran because "they want to be free."
During the annual White House Easter Egg Roll, PBS News' @ElizLanders asked how bombing Iran is helping the Iranian people.
"The Iranian people, when they don't hear bombs go off, they're upset," he responded. "They want to hear bombs because they want to be free."
He added that Iranians don't have any weapons and are afraid of being "immediately shot" if they protest against the regime.
"The Iranian people will fight back as soon as they know they're not going to be shot and as soon as they can get weapons," he said.
The president also called PBS "a radical left group of lunatics" while deeming Landers' question "very fair."
Trump's comments come one day after he threatened, in an expletive-laden social media post, to destroy Iranian infrastructure if the regime didn't open the Strait of Hormuz, an important waterway for shipping and where one-fifth of the world's oil and liquefied natural gas passes through.
"Tuesday will be Power Plant Day, and Bridge Day, all wrapped up in one, in Iran," the president wrote in a social media post on Easter Sunday. "There will be nothing like it!!! Open the Fuckin’ Strait, you crazy bastards, or you’ll be living in Hell - JUST WATCH! Praise be to Allah."
Separately, Landers asked the president about why he used such vulgar language in his Easter post.
"Only to make my point," he said. "I think you've heard it before."
